PREVENTION
OF WITCH PRACTICES ACT, 1999
Preamble
1 - The Prevention of Witch Practices Act, 1999
The Prevention of Witch
Practices Act, 1999
[ Act No. 9, 1999][1]
An
Act
To provide for the
effective measures to prevent the witch practices and identification of a woman
as a witch and their oppression mostly prevalent in Tribal areas and else where
in the State of Bihar and to eliminate the woman's torture, humiliation and
killing by the society and for any other matter connected therewith or which
are incidental thereto. Be it enacted by the Legislature of the State of Bihar
in the fiftieth year of the Republic of India as follows:--
Section 1 - Short title, extent and commencement
(1)
This Act may be called the
Prevention of Witch (Daain) Practices Act, 1999.
(2)
It extends to the whole of
the State of Bihar.
(3)
It shall come into force
on such date as the State Government may by notification in the official
Gazette appoint.
Section 2 - Definitions
In this Act unless the context otherwise requires.?
(1)
Code means the Code of
Criminal Procedure, 1973.
(2)
Witch (Daain) means a
woman who has been identified as a witch by some one else having the power of
intention of harming any person through the art of black magic, evil eyes, or
"Mantras" and it is deemed that she will harm alleged harm any way to
other person/persons or the community at large, in any manner.
(3)
Identifier.-- An
Identifier means a person who initially identifies or takes the initiative in
identifying any other person as Witch (Daain) or who otherwise abets, instigates
or facilitates such an identification in any manner by deliberate action,
manner, words, etc., for causing harm to the person and his/her safety,
security and reputation whom he identifies as a witch (Daain);
(4)
"Ojha" means a
person who claims himself to be "Ojha" and have a capacity to attain
control over witch (Daain) whether he is known in the name of "Guni"
or "Shekha" or any other name/names.
Section 3 - Identification of Witch (Daain)
Whoever identifies any person as Witch (Daain) and does any Act
towards such identification either by words, actions or manner shall be
punished with imprisonment for a term which may extend to 3 months or with fine
of Rs. 1,000 or with both.
Section 4 - Damages for causing harm
Any person who cause any kind of physical or mental torture to any
women by identifying that her as a Witch (Daain) whether deliberately otherwise
shall be punished with imprisonment for a term which may extend to 6 months or
fine of Rs. 2,000 or with both.
5 - Abetment in the identification of Witch (Daain)
Any person who intentionally or inadvertently abets, conspires,
aids, instigates any other person or persons of the society whether in
identification of any woman as a Witch (Daain) with an intention to cause by
anyone to that to harm shall be punished with imprisonment for a term which
extend to 3 months or with fine of Rs. 1000 or with both.
Section 6 - Witch (Daain) curing
Whoever does any act of so healing allegedly or purportedly and of
curing any woman said to the Witch (Daain) by doing any act of
"Jhadphook" or "Totka" and" thereby causing any kind
of physical or V mental harm and torture to that person identified as a Witch
(Daain) in any manner shall be punished with imprisonment for a term which may
extend to one year with fine of Rs. 2,000 or with both.
Section 7 - Procedure for trial
All offences of this Act shall be cognizable and non-bailable.
Section 8 - Power to make Rules
The State Government may by notification in the official Gazette,
make such rules as are necessary to carry out the provisions of this Act.
